import csv | |
# Define os valores da tela para serem referenciados no código | |
xmax, ymax = 1000, 1000 | |
# Carrega os pontos que estão no arquivo e atribui às listas globais x e y | |
def load_points(): | |
global x, y | |
x, y = [], [] | |
with open('complexidade-200-pontos.csv', 'rb') as csvfile: | |
points = csv.reader(csvfile, delimiter=',') | |
for row in points: | |
x.append(float(row[0])) | |
y.append(float(row[1]) * -1.0) | |
# retorna a boundbox minima da lista de pontos carregada | |
def word_bbox(): | |
return ((min(x), min(y)), (max(x), max(y))) | |
# retorna a bound box adaptada ao desenho | |
def word_box_range(x_margin=100, y_margin=200): | |
_xmin = x_margin | |
_xmax = (xmax - x_margin) | |
_ymin = y_margin | |
_ymax = ((_xmax - _xmin) / (max(x) - min(x))) * (max(y) - min(y)) + y_margin | |
return ((_xmin, _ymin), (_xmax, _ymax)) | |
def setup(): | |
load_points() | |
global word_bbox | |
word_bbox = word_bbox() | |
print word_bbox | |
background(255, 255, 255) | |
size(xmax, ymax) | |
noLoop() | |
def draw(): | |
#################### | |
### complexidade ### | |
#################### | |
noFill() | |
strokeWeight(0.01) | |
beginShape() | |
g = (-1, 1) | |
d = 180 | |
r = 0.3 | |
_word_box_range = word_box_range() | |
vertex(map(randomGaussian(), -4, 4, _word_box_range[0][0], _word_box_range[1][0]), | |
map(randomGaussian(), -4, 4, _word_box_range[0][1], _word_box_range[1][1])) | |
# itera sob cada ponto | |
for i, c in enumerate(x): | |
# definindo parametros que serão utilizados para desenhar em cada ponto | |
_r, _g, _b = random(0, 256), random(0, 256), random(0, 256) | |
_i = floor(random(0, len(x))) | |
_x = map(c, word_bbox[0][0], word_bbox[1][0], _word_box_range[0][0], _word_box_range[1][0]) | |
_y = map(y[i], word_bbox[0][1], word_bbox[1][1], _word_box_range[0][1], _word_box_range[1][1]) | |
_x2 = map(randomGaussian(), g[0], g[1], _x-d, _x+d) | |
_y2 = map(randomGaussian(), g[0], g[1], _y-d, _y+d) | |
_x3 = map(randomGaussian(), g[0], g[1], _x-d, _x+d) | |
_y3 = map(randomGaussian(), g[0], g[1], _y-d, _y+d) | |
# reforça os pontos internos | |
fill(_r, _g, _b) | |
circle(_x, _y, 1.8) | |
bezierVertex((randomGaussian() * r) + _x, | |
(randomGaussian() * r) + _y, | |
(randomGaussian() * r) + _x, | |
(randomGaussian() * r) + _y, | |
_x, _y) | |
bezierVertex((randomGaussian() * r) + _x, | |
(randomGaussian() * r) + _y, | |
(randomGaussian() * r) + _x, | |
(randomGaussian() * r) + _y, | |
_x, _y) | |
# gera as linhas caóticas | |
noFill() | |
stroke(0, 0, 0, 190) | |
bezierVertex(_x2, _y2, _x3, _y3, _x, _y) | |
endShape() | |
#################### | |
### determinismo ### | |
#################### | |
fill(0, 0, 0) | |
rect(0, ymax/2, xmax, ymax/2) | |
textAlign(CENTER, CENTER) | |
# textSize(120) | |
font = loadFont('BitstreamVeraSans-Bold-120.vlw') | |
textFont(font, 100) | |
fill(255,255,255) | |
text("DETERMINISM", xmax/2, 3*(ymax/4)) | |
# salvando arquivo de imagem | |
save('complexidade-determinismo.png') | |
